Where to Use the Design with Care

While the Pink Zinnia Flower Embroidery Design is versatile, there are a few considerations to ensure the best results. As with any detailed embroidery file, delicate details may not stitch well on textured or thick fabrics like terry cloth towels or minky baby blankets without proper stabilizer support.

Watch for Small Lettering and Fine Details

If you're adding names or dates alongside the design, make sure the lettering is legible on the chosen fabric. On stretchy baby clothes or curved surfaces like tote bag handles, the fine details in the petals might distort slightly. Always test on scrap fabric before production.

Dark Fabrics and Color Contrast

The pink and yellow palette may not pop as well on dark fabrics unless underlaid properly or stitched with high-contrast thread. A printable mockup can help preview how the design will look on darker backgrounds before stitching.

High-Wear Items and Stitch Density

Products that will be washed frequently, such as baby clothes or kitchen towels, should be tested for stitch density. A looser stitch may wear out faster, so checking the stitch density before production is essential for customer satisfaction and perceived quality.
